Description

Foster families exist to provide safety and care for kids in times of tough transitions.

This is a kids' book about foster families. Sometimes, when grownups aren't able to care for their kids, foster families can help during times of transition.

This book was made to help kids aged 5-9 understand how foster families can give them what they need during uncertain times. This can be scary, but the good thing is that foster families are committed to providing kids with safety and security. No matter your experience, this book is about showing you that you aren't alone!

A Kids Book About Foster Families features:

  • A large and bold, yet minimalist font design that allows kids freedom to imagine themselves in the words on the pages.
  • A friendly, approachable, empowering, and child-appropriate tone throughout.
  • An incredible and diverse group of authors in the series who are experts or have first-hand experience of the topic.
